void Assembler::GeneralLi(Register rd, int64_t imm) {
// 64-bit imm is put in the register rd.
// In most cases the imm is 32 bit and 2 instructions are generated. If a
// temporary register is available, in the worst case, 6 instructions are
// generated for a full 64-bit immediate. If temporay register is not
// available the maximum will be 8 instructions. If imm is more than 32 bits
// and a temp register is available, imm is divided into two 32-bit parts,
// low_32 and up_32. Each part is built in a separate register. low_32 is
// built before up_32. If low_32 is negative (upper 32 bits are 1), 0xffffffff
// is subtracted from up_32 before up_32 is built. This compensates for 32
// bits of 1's in the lower when the two registers are added. If no temp is
// available, the upper 32 bit is built in rd, and the lower 32 bits are
// devided to 3 parts (11, 11, and 10 bits). The parts are shifted and added
// to the upper part built in rd.
if (is_int32(imm + 0x800)) {
// 32-bit case. Maximum of 2 instructions generated
int64_t high_20 = ((imm + 0x800) >> 12);
int64_t low_12 = imm << 52 >> 52;
if (high_20) {
lui(rd, (int32_t)high_20);
if (low_12) {
addi(rd, rd, low_12);
}
} else {
addi(rd, zero_reg, low_12);
}
return;
} else {
UseScratchRegisterScope temps(this);
BlockTrampolinePoolScope block_trampoline_pool(this, 8);
// 64-bit case: divide imm into two 32-bit parts, upper and lower
int64_t up_32 = imm >> 32;
int64_t low_32 = imm & 0xffffffffull;
Register temp_reg = rd;
// Check if a temporary register is available
if (up_32 == 0 || low_32 == 0) {
// No temp register is needed
} else {
temp_reg = temps.hasAvailable() ? temps.Acquire() : InvalidReg;
}
if (temp_reg != InvalidReg) {
// keep track of hardware behavior for lower part in sim_low
int64_t sim_low = 0;
// Build lower part
if (low_32 != 0) {
int64_t high_20 = ((low_32 + 0x800) >> 12);
int64_t low_12 = low_32 & 0xfff;
if (high_20) {
// Adjust to 20 bits for the case of overflow
high_20 &= 0xfffff;
sim_low = ((high_20 << 12) << 32) >> 32;
lui(rd, (int32_t)high_20);
if (low_12) {
sim_low += (low_12 << 52 >> 52) | low_12;
addi(rd, rd, low_12);
}
} else {
sim_low = low_12;
ori(rd, zero_reg, low_12);
}
}
if (sim_low & 0x100000000) {
// Bit 31 is 1. Either an overflow or a negative 64 bit
if (up_32 == 0) {
// Positive number, but overflow because of the add 0x800
slli(rd, rd, 32);
srli(rd, rd, 32);
return;
}
// low_32 is a negative 64 bit after the build
up_32 = (up_32 - 0xffffffff) & 0xffffffff;
}
if (up_32 == 0) {
return;
}
// Build upper part in a temporary register
if (low_32 == 0) {
// Build upper part in rd
temp_reg = rd;
}
int64_t high_20 = (up_32 + 0x800) >> 12;
int64_t low_12 = up_32 & 0xfff;
if (high_20) {
// Adjust to 20 bits for the case of overflow
high_20 &= 0xfffff;
lui(temp_reg, (int32_t)high_20);
if (low_12) {
addi(temp_reg, temp_reg, low_12);
}
} else {
ori(temp_reg, zero_reg, low_12);
}
// Put it at the bgining of register
slli(temp_reg, temp_reg, 32);
if (low_32 != 0) {
add(rd, rd, temp_reg);
}
return;
}
// No temp register. Build imm in rd.
// Build upper 32 bits first in rd. Divide lower 32 bits parts and add
// parts to the upper part by doing shift and add.
// First build upper part in rd.
int64_t high_20 = (up_32 + 0x800) >> 12;
int64_t low_12 = up_32 & 0xfff;
if (high_20) {
// Adjust to 20 bits for the case of overflow
high_20 &= 0xfffff;
lui(rd, (int32_t)high_20);
if (low_12) {
addi(rd, rd, low_12);
}
} else {
ori(rd, zero_reg, low_12);
}
// upper part already in rd. Each part to be added to rd, has maximum of 11
// bits, and always starts with a 1. rd is shifted by the size of the part
// plus the number of zeros between the parts. Each part is added after the
// left shift.
uint32_t mask = 0x80000000;
int32_t shift_val = 0;
int32_t i;
for (i = 0; i < 32; i++) {
if ((low_32 & mask) == 0) {
mask >>= 1;
shift_val++;
if (i == 31) {
// rest is zero
slli(rd, rd, shift_val);
}
continue;
}
// The first 1 seen
int32_t part;
if ((i + 11) < 32) {
// Pick 11 bits
part = ((uint32_t)(low_32 << i) >> i) >> (32 - (i + 11));
slli(rd, rd, shift_val + 11);
ori(rd, rd, part);
i += 10;
mask >>= 11;
} else {
part = (uint32_t)(low_32 << i) >> i;
slli(rd, rd, shift_val + (32 - i));
ori(rd, rd, part);
break;
}
shift_val = 0;
}
}
}
